Complete Buyer's Guide: How to Choose Blackout Shades for Nursery Sleep Benefits

1. Understanding Blackout Levels and What Really Works

Not all ‘blackout’ claims are created equal. True blackout means zero light penetration—that cave-like darkness that signals to baby’s brain that it’s time to sleep. Look for products with multiple layers or specialized coatings rather than just thick fabric. The best options often combine light-blocking materials with sealed edges or magnetic borders to prevent light leakage around the sides.

I’ve found that cellular/honeycomb designs typically offer the most reliable blackout because their structure naturally traps light, while portable solutions with complete perimeter sealing come close second. Be wary of products that claim ‘room darkening’ rather than true blackout—these often let in enough light to disrupt sensitive sleepers.

2. Installation Methods: Permanent vs Temporary Solutions

Your installation choice depends largely on whether you own your home or rent, and how long you need the blackout solution. Permanent installations like custom cellular shades or roller blinds offer the best performance and aesthetics but require drilling and measurement precision. Temporary solutions using suction cups, adhesives, or magnets provide flexibility and are perfect for rentals or travel.

From experience, suction cups work best on perfectly smooth glass surfaces but can fail on textured windows. Adhesive tapes vary widely in strength—look for ones that promise residue-free removal. Magnetic systems are brilliant for quick installation but may not support heavy fabrics on large windows.

3. Safety Considerations for Nursery Environments

Safety should be your top priority in any nursery product. Cordless designs are non-negotiable for window treatments—they eliminate strangulation hazards as babies become more mobile. Even if your child isn’t crawling yet, plan ahead for when they will be.

Also consider material safety—look for non-toxic, formaldehyde-free materials since babies spend so much time sleeping in these environments. Ensure any adhesives or coatings are child-safe and won’t off-gas harmful chemicals. For portable options, check that small parts like suction cups can’t easily become choking hazards.

4. Size and Fit: Measuring for Perfect Darkness

Proper measurement is crucial for effective blackout. For inside mount installations, measure the exact width and height of your window recess—don’t assume standard sizes will fit. For outside mount, add at least 4 inches to both dimensions to ensure complete coverage and prevent light leakage.

Remember that windows aren’t always perfectly square—measure at multiple points and use the smallest measurements. For portable solutions, choose products that are slightly larger than your window so you can trim for perfect fit. Custom options, while more expensive, eliminate guesswork and typically provide the best results.

5. Material and Maintenance Considerations

Different materials offer varying benefits beyond just light blocking. Thermal insulating materials like cellular shades help maintain consistent room temperatures, reducing heating and cooling costs. UV-protective coatings prevent furniture and flooring fading while protecting sensitive skin.

Consider maintenance requirements—machine-washable options are ideal for nurseries where spills and messes are inevitable. Some materials spot-clean easily while others require professional cleaning. Darker colors typically show less dust and wear, while lighter colors may brighten the room during awake hours.

6. Portability and Travel Needs

If you travel frequently or split time between homes, portable blackout solutions can maintain consistent sleep environments wherever you go. Look for lightweight options that pack compactly and include storage bags. Suction cup designs work well in hotels, while adhesive options suit longer stays.

I’ve found that having a reliable travel blackout solution is one of the most valuable tools for maintaining sleep routines during vacations or visits to grandparents. Test your portable option at home first to ensure it works effectively before relying on it during important trips.

7. Budget Planning and Value Assessment

Blackout solutions range from budget-friendly temporary fixes to investment-grade permanent installations. Determine your priority features before setting a budget—is complete darkness your only concern, or do you also value insulation, noise reduction, and aesthetics?

Remember that sometimes spending slightly more upfront on a quality permanent solution can save money compared to replacing inadequate temporary options multiple times. However, excellent budget options exist that deliver core functionality without premium features.

Frequently Asked Questions

1. How important are blackout shades really for baby sleep?

Extremely important—darkness plays a crucial role in regulating melatonin production, the hormone that controls sleep-wake cycles. Babies’ circadian rhythms are still developing, and even small amounts of light can disrupt their sleep patterns and make it harder for them to fall asleep or stay asleep. Complete darkness signals to their brain that it’s time for restorative sleep, leading to longer naps and more consolidated nighttime sleep.

I’ve seen dramatic improvements in sleep duration and quality when families implement proper blackout solutions—sometimes adding hours to total daily sleep. It’s one of the most effective and affordable sleep interventions available.

2. Can I use regular curtains with blackout liners instead of dedicated blackout shades?

While blackout liners can help, they’re rarely as effective as dedicated blackout shades. The problem with most curtain and liner combinations is light leakage around the edges—between the panels, above the rod, and along the sides. Dedicated blackout shades are designed to seal completely against the window frame, preventing any light penetration.

If you love your existing curtains, you can certainly try adding blackout liners, but for nursery use where optimal sleep conditions are crucial, I generally recommend purpose-built blackout solutions that guarantee complete darkness.

3. How do I prevent light leakage around the edges of blackout shades?

Light leakage is the most common issue with blackout installations. For inside mount shades, ensure you’ve measured accurately and chosen products with light-blocking side channels or magnetic seals. For outside mount, make sure the shade extends several inches beyond the window frame on all sides.

Many quality blackout shades now include light-blocking strips or magnetic borders that create a complete seal. For temporary solutions, you can use weather stripping or additional adhesive tape around the edges. The key is creating a continuous barrier without gaps.

4. Are cordless blackout shades safe for nurseries?

Absolutely—cordless designs are the safest option for nurseries and are recommended by child safety organizations worldwide. Traditional cords pose serious strangulation risks as babies become more mobile and curious. Modern cordless systems use spring mechanisms or bottom-up operation that eliminate dangling cords completely.

When shopping for nursery window treatments, I always prioritize cordless options, even if they cost slightly more. The peace of mind knowing your child can’t access dangerous cords is worth every penny.

5. How do I clean and maintain blackout shades?

Cleaning methods vary by material, but generally, regular dusting with a soft cloth or vacuum with brush attachment keeps them looking fresh. For spot cleaning, use a damp cloth with mild soap—always test on an inconspicuous area first. Many portable options are machine washable, but check care instructions carefully as some coatings can degrade with washing.

Avoid harsh chemicals that might damage light-blocking coatings. For cellular shades, you can use a hairdryer on cool setting to blow out dust from the honeycomb cells. Proper maintenance ensures your blackout shades continue performing effectively for years.

6. Can blackout shades help with room temperature control?

Yes, significantly—quality blackout shades provide excellent thermal insulation by creating a barrier between the window and room. Cellular/honeycomb designs are particularly effective because their structure traps air, reducing heat transfer. In summer, they block solar heat gain, keeping rooms cooler. In winter, they provide an extra layer of insulation, reducing heat loss through windows.

I’ve measured temperature differences of 5-10 degrees in rooms with proper blackout shades compared to untreated windows. This not only improves comfort but can also reduce energy costs substantially.
